IBM Pattern Modeling and Analysis Tool for Java Garbage Collector

A tool that parses verbose GC trace, analyzes Java heap usage, and recommends key configurations based on pattern modeling of Java heap usage.

Platform requirements

Operating system: Java™ 2 Platform, Standard Edition
Hardware: Memory larger than the verbose GC trace size
Software:

  • Java Run-time Environment 1.4.2 or above
  • Log files with verbose:gc or Xverbosegc enabled on IBM® JVM 1.3.x,1.4.x and 5.0; Solaris JVM 1.4.1/1.4.2/5.0; or HP-UX JVM 1.4.1/1.4.2/5.0.

Installation instructions

  1. Unzip gaNNN.zip (NNN is the version number).
  2. Unzip readmeNNN.zip and read the readme file.
  3. Run gaNNN.jar with the Java Run-time Environment.

The following is an example of processing a verbose GC trace with PMAT Version 1.0.1 and about 500 MB of Java heap size:

<Java Runtime Environment path>java -Xmx500m -jar ga101.jar
